The Hero Splendor Electric Sale has sparked widespread discussion across India, with many online posts claiming that Hero MotoCorp has launched its first long‑range electric commuter at a staggering discount. Reports suggest a 300‑kilometre range and a price below ₹50,000. However, none of these claims have been confirmed by the manufacturer. As of November 2025, Hero MotoCorp has only acknowledged that an electric motorcycle inspired by the Splendor is under development.

Origin of the Hero Splendor Electric Sale Rumors
Viral messages online claim that the Hero Splendor Electric Sale is live and that dealerships are offering the electric motorcycle with a 300 km range and a limited‑time pricing of around ₹45,000. These figures quickly spread across social media platforms and local dealership groups, creating intense public interest.
However, such claims conflict with market realities. To deliver 300 kilometres of range, an electric motorcycle would require an 8–10 kWh battery pack. The cost of manufacturing such a battery alone would exceed the total claimed price. Even with state incentives, the real market price for such a bike would likely be closer to ₹1.2 lakh or higher.

Understanding Range and Price Reality
Consumers should understand that range numbers advertised online often differ greatly from real‑world performance. Manufacturers test electric motorcycles under ideal conditions to showcase maximum potential. In everyday Indian traffic—stop‑go conditions, variable terrain, and extreme temperatures—the actual range is usually 20–40 percent lower.
A realistic commuter e‑bike with a 3–4 kWh battery offers 100–130 kilometres of range. Therefore, a 300‑kilometre claim made in connection with the Hero Splendor Electric Sale does not reflect practical engineering feasibility at present costs.
India’s Growing Electric Two‑Wheeler Market
Electric mobility in India is expanding fast, supported by government incentives under schemes like FAME II. Brands including Ola Electric, Ather Energy, TVS Motor, Bajaj Auto, and Revolt have already introduced electric scooters and motorcycles. Still, none deliver a 300‑kilometre range under ₹1 lakh.
